Output ec4a8257b31663ee2042215e04a690e2656df3127e60a7c167bf2acbd075ca34:0

value
75000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 592d6f13664f5e19098fdaec4dddaed788a58bb5 OP_EQUAL
address
39pYVREe8Bq4qeti1NFP1Lk236sX7dCLVH
transaction
ec4a8257b31663ee2042215e04a690e2656df3127e60a7c167bf2acbd075ca34
spent
true